Top 10 Best Tazewell County Public Elementary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 41 public elementary schools serving 11,796 students in Tazewell County, IL.
The top ranked public elementary schools in Tazewell County, IL are Central Primary School, Lincoln Elementary School and Central Intermediate School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Tazewell County, IL public elementary schools have an average math proficiency score of 30% (versus the Illinois public elementary school average of 26%), and reading proficiency score of 37% (versus the 30% statewide average). Elementary schools in Tazewell County have an average ranking of 10/10, which is in the top 10% of Illinois public elementary schools.
Minority enrollment is 11%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Illinois public elementary school average of 54% (majority Hispanic).
